Hectic
Meaning
South AfricanAfrican English

Literal Meaning

Characterized by intense activity, confusion, or haste

Actual Meaning

Intense, crazy, wild (used more broadly in SA)

Context

Used when describing busy situations or overwhelming experiences.

Examples

  • "'That party was hectic!' (Translation: That party was intense!)"

Tips

  • Very common
  • Broader than English usage
  • Intense situations
